Typical fake Bob. Probably all real parts but a fake etch. There are several types around. There are only two known originals-one by HOLLER can be found in one of the early Johnson books. These came out in about the 70's-maybe a little before or after. Many are in collections-one shows up on Ebay every once in a while and usually fools someone into paying big for it. There is one in the 2nd volume of Repro/Reco.

I think we can all agree it's a bayonet not accorded typical E. Pack & Sohne traits. These poor example police etches continue to show up with different makers and hilt types. I know at a show it's a very easy thing to want the bayonet etch to be "real". What one might do is to take a look at a real pre-45 etch Eickhorn, Pack it doesn't matter then compare those beautiful etch designs and detail (with frosted backround) to the police example seen here. The difference is easy to see. But I know it can be difficult....take care
